CI NOTE — Harborline export retries

Reviewer heads-up: failed exports in the Mapletree pipeline now retry three times with exponential backoff before marking the stage red. Transient object-store timeouts were the dominant failure cause. Please confirm the retry wrapper does not mask genuine serialization errors. The fix was validated on the build referenced below.

trace token, kajeg-tadup: htk31_ea4436123ab4c9e337062126feef2c5

**Runbook: Account recovery — Quillway cron migration**

Context: legacy cron jobs are being ported to the Lanternjar workflow engine. The service account `quillway-runner` may lock during cutover if token rotation races the migration.

Steps:
1. Confirm lockout in the Lanternjar admin panel.
2. Halt in-flight workflow runs.
3. Open the recovery console; select the affected account.
4. Supply the recovery passphrase at the prompt.

Audit note: recovery events are logged and reviewed weekly. The passphrase on file is the following.

vault phrase of kagef-tagaf = oliael-sormir

Ticket: SproutCycle scheduler failing nightly sync. The watering-plan exporter in SproutCycle began returning 401 errors at 02:14 after the service credential for the internal Greenhouse Registry expired. All downstream zone schedules are stale, so the Thursday release should be held until this is confirmed resolved. I have rotated the credential through the Registry console and verified one successful sync manually. Please update the release checklist and the deploy secrets bundle accordingly. The replacement key is as follows.

gateway credential: kto15_8KtvEYSD8WJ9Uyq

**Audit item 7 — GraphQL N+1 remediation, Ferngate API.** Confirm plugin resolvers use the shared batch loader instead of per-node fetches. Run the query profiler against the sample schema; more than one query per entity type fails the audit. Exemptions require documented justification reviewed by the remediation owner, named below.

signatory, yahog-badug: Quenix Ulaael

# Artifact Signing — Fernwick CSV Import Wizard

All wizard bundles are signed at build time. Unsigned artifacts are rejected by the importer host. Verification runs on upload and again at install. Rotation occurs quarterly; old keys are revoked within 24 hours. Reviewers should validate bundles against the current public signing key, shown here.

deploy key for kajep-bawig: bky9_APVW7kgHb